Notes field - text is appearing very tiny on some slides

Hi,

I'm including subtitles for the voiceover in my presentation by using the "Notes" field. On some slides, this text appears at a nearly unreadable font size. I thought at first it was dynamically sizing to accommodate lots of text, but it doesn't seem to correlate to the amount of text at all. Any help would be appreciated.

    I know this is an older post but I found that changing the Auto Fit Option in the Notes Pages View in Power Point kept all my fonts the same when published using iSpring.

    Hi I have the same problem with Presenter (latest version). I have 53 slides, and only one is showing the Calibri 11 into a Calibri 6 or 7 once published (or Previewed).

    I have tried to copy paste from the notepad (it worked once on another project), change the font size many times, but to no avail. What's the bug here?

  • Hi Helene!

    Does the affected slide have an Engage interaction? 

    I ask because we have an open bug where the notes font size on embedded Engage interactions appears smaller than the Presenter notes.

    Let me know if that condition matches your experience!

    I was able to correct the "tiny text" problem for notes in "Normal" view (Powerpoint) by highlighting the text in the notes section and adjusting the zoom to a higher percentage. It cascaded to the other slides.

    The font format for notes only seems to affect the printed page.

    I know the original post was old, but found this site trying to correct the original problem :) and thought that future searchers might benefit.

    I'm on Powerpoint Mac version 16.45.
